Default Mistake calling 3bet with KQs NL25 6max

Hand is against an unknown with a full stack. After the discussion about threebetting ranges at NL25 I am really wondering if I made a mistake here.

I am in MP and first in so I raise KQs to $1.
Button Reraises to $3, I call.

After then hand ends, the button berates me for calling the 3bet pf with KQ. I won the hand and had a little fun at his expense, but he continued to call me a donk.

From a previous thread I think that my call is likely to be with two live over cards to a lower PP. So I put his range as all PP's 77+ plus AKs,o AQs etc when calling.

When looking at my equity I realize that I am actually a 62/37 dog

After berating me I realized he might have been tighter than first expected. Maybe his 3 betting range is TT+ AKs? Then I am a 68/32 dog. Does it matter that I am now getting 2:1? I think that still keeps me at about break even on the call?

It looks to me like calling the 3bet is actually wrong? Is this true? Could be a big leak?
